Mercury mTab Neo launched with built-in 3G support, at Rs. 15,999

Kobian has launched a new tablet, called the Mercury mTab Neo, featuring built-in 3G support, unlike the mTab2, which only offered external 3G support via USB. Priced at Rs. 15,999, the Mercury mTab Neo has roughly the same specifications as earlier variants, with the exception of 3G support.

The Mercury mTab Neo is powered by a dual-core 1GHz processor, and runs on Android 2.3 Gingerbread. Other specifications include a 7-inch (16:9 800×480 pixel) capacitive multi-touch display, 4GB of built-in storage expandable via microSD up to 32GB, integrated stereo speakers, 2MP rear camera, and 0.3MP front camera.

As for the connectivity, the Mercury mTab Neo features Bluetooth 3.0, 3G (GSM / WCDMA), Wi-Fi 802.11b/g, HDMI out, and mini-USB. The mTab Neo features a 4000mAh battery to power it all.
